jqueryready,jqueryready方法
作者:admin 发布时间:2024-03-10 16:00 分类:资讯 浏览:26 评论:0
Jquery(document).ready(function(){});中方法无法正常实现
1、检查一下如果拼写没有错误的话,应该是网络延迟造成的,jquery是一个文件,好几k,onload执行函数的时候还没加载下来,而你的函数里又用到jq,所以会报错,用谷歌和火狐浏览器调试很方便的,可以看出来哪里报错。
2、用下面这种: $(document).ready(function() {( alert(1);)} 这部分代码主要声明,页面加载之后执行alert(1);结果如下:希望我的回答对你有帮助。
3、造成绑定失败。所以,凡是涉及页面dom元素操作且必须在页面打开后就运行的语句,都应该放到ready事件中执行。
4、确保所有jQuery javascript代码都在代码块中运行,例如:$(document).ready(function () { });这将确保在初始化jQuery 之后 加载代码。最后要检查的一件事是确保 在加载jQuery之前不加载任何插件。
5、脚本是按照先后顺序来执行的,你是不是把引用jQuery的代码写在这个ready事件后面了,应该是先引用jQuery类库,在引用你自己的js文件。
jquery如何让滚动条默认在div最底部
在css标签内,定义div的样式,设置其宽度为100px,高度为2000px,背景颜色为粉红色。在js标签内,使用scroll()方法监听页面的滚动条,并执行function方法。
sticky:ticky 英文字面意思是粘,粘贴,所以可以把它称之为粘性定位。position: sticky; 基于用户的滚动位置来定位。元素可以使用的顶部,底部,左侧和右侧属性定位。然而,这些属性无法工作,除非是先设定position属性。
书写css代码。* { margin: 0; padding: 0; list-style: none; }img { border: none; }body { font-family: Arial, Helvetica, sans-serif; }。书写并添加js代码。
var divHeight = $(.bottomDiv).height() + 1;//bottomDiv的高度再加上它一像素的边框。(window).scroll(function(){ var scrollHeight = $(document).scrollTop();//获取滚动条滚动的高度。
这里有一个方法可以将DIV的滚动条滚动到其子元素所在的位置,方便自动定位。
jQuery事件详解之$(document).ready()
1、window.onload是在网页中所有元素 加上所有资源 ++完全加++载到浏览器后才执行。
2、$(document).ready(fn):当DOM载入就绪可以查询及操纵时绑定一个要执行的函数。这是事件模块中最重要的一个函数,因为它可以极大地提高web应用程序的响应速度。 简单地说,这个方法纯粹是对向window.load事件注册事件的替代方法。
3、请确保在 元素的onload事件中没有注册函数,否则不会触发$(document).ready()事件。可以在同一个页面中无限次地使用$(document).ready()事件。其中注册的函数会按照(代码中的)先后顺序依次执行。
4、onload是html原生事件,用jQuery的时候则一般使用$(document).ready(),两者的区别有:执行时间 window.onload必须等到页面内包括图片的所有元素加载完毕后才能执行。
5、所以,凡是涉及页面dom元素操作且必须在页面打开后就运行的语句,都应该放到ready事件中执行。当然,并不是说放到外面就一定会出错,但程序这种东西是严谨的,从代码健壮性考虑,按照标准方式去做,可以避免以后的很多麻烦。
jquery中$ready和window.onload的区别
它们的主要区别有两点,①:window.onload函数是当网页中的所有的元素以及相关文件完全加载到浏览器之后才会执行。而jQuery中的$(document).ready()方法,只要DOM完全就绪时,就会执行了。
ready是在页面的DOM结构加载完毕就发生,而window.onload要等到页面的所有元素(包括图片等多媒体元素)加载完毕才会发生。因此$ready发生在window.onload之前。
JavaScript window.onload 事件和 jQuery ready 函数之间的主要区别是,前者除了要等待 DOM 被创建还要等到包括大型图片、音频、视频在内的所有外部资源都完全加载。
document.ready是dom树准备好。其他的图片啊,css啊,script啊不一定好。window.onload是前面所有东西下载完毕。
而window.onload是在dom文档树加载完和所有文件加载完之后执行一个函数。也就是说$(document).ready要比window.onload先执行。
那么它和window.onload有何不同呢?window.onload是在网页中所有元素 加上所有资源 ++完全加++载到浏览器后才执行。
Ready的jQuery中ready用法
1、jQuery中$(document).ready()的作用类似于传统JavaScript中的window.onload方法,不过与window.onload方法还是有区别的。执行时间 window.onload必须等到页面内包括图片的所有元素加载完毕后才能执行。
2、这部分代码主要声明,页面加载后 “监听事件” 的方法。
3、造成绑定失败。所以,凡是涉及页面dom元素操作且必须在页面打开后就运行的语句,都应该放到ready事件中执行。
4、$ -- 指标识符,让浏览器知道这是jquery。
5、中的代码随html文档的加载过程中就会开始执行。程序稳健性不同:(document).ready(function() {})里的代码因为是文档完整加载后才执行,可以准确的操作需要操作的DOM元素。
相关推荐
你 发表评论:
欢迎- 资讯排行
- 标签列表
- 友情链接